1. Este site usa cookies. Ao continuar a usar este site está a concordar com o nosso uso de cookies. Saber Mais.

script message ok cancel javacript

Discussão em 'Web Development' iniciada por alfinete, 12 de Março de 2009. (Respostas: 4; Visualizações: 1291)

  1. alfinete

    alfinete Power Member

    algem me poderia arranjar um script em javascript com uma mensagem e botão de ok, cancel

    deforma a que o ok chame um evento de um botão e o cancel se mentanha no form onde estamos , de preferencia com os botões traduzidos , sim, não

    agradecia
     
  2. geoblast

    geoblast Power Member

    if confirm(mensagem) {código}
     
  3. alfinete

    alfinete Power Member

    do tipo estou em c#



    code script
    Código:
         private void msgdelete()
            {
    
                string script;
    
    
                script = "<script type=\"text/javascript\">";
                script += " answer = confirm('Deseja Apagar este registo');";
                script += "if (answer){}";
                script += "</script>";
    
                Page.ClientScript.RegisterStartupScript(Page.GetType(), "reclon", script);
           
    
            }
    
    code button grid
    
    Código:
      protected void grvGeneral_RowCommand(object sender, GridViewCommandEventArgs e)
               {
                //   detecta se foi feito refresh na pagina 
                //actu = IsRefresh;
    
                Type cstype = this.GetType();
              
    
     
                    if (e.CommandName == "cmdApagar")
                    {
                        int index = Convert.ToInt32(e.CommandArgument);
                        GridViewRow row = grvGeneral.Rows[index];
    
                        msgdelete();
                   [B][COLOR=Red]     [/COLOR][/B]
    
                    }
    }
    
    private voud [B][COLOR=Red]delete()[/COLOR][/B]
    {
    [COLOR=White]//oGroup.IDClasses = Int32.Parse(row.Cells[0].Text);
    
                        //if (oGroup.EnbETCaracterizationsDELAll())
                        //    CreateMessageAlert(Page, "Caracterização apagada com sucesso", "erro");
                        //else
                        //    CreateMessageAlert(Page, "Problema de sistema ,tente de novo .... ", "erro");
    
                        //loadgrid();[/COLOR]
    }
    
    a mensagem ja chamo

    agora quero que quendo clique em ok ele me chame o code de apagar que esta , camando o metodo delete
    como fasso para o chamar no if(awnser)?

    ja aogra em vez de ok cancel , não é possivel por sim ou não
     
    Última edição: 12 de Março de 2009
  4. p3dro

    p3dro Power Member

    Mudares as opções do confirm, penso que não dá, daí eu te ter dado aquele script.

    Em relação à tua outra dúvida, acho que tens duas hipóteses, ou fazes 1 postback ou usas Ajax para chamar esse tal método.
     

Partilhar esta Página